At its beginning and endpoints, the civil service was (is) based on _____. in the years between it was based on _____.

Social Studies
1 answer:
yulyashka [42]3 years ago
8 0
I believe tha answer is: <span>merit/patronage

In merit based civil service, the public servant is being chosen based on their Skills/capabilities in the related field.
Patronage based civil service, on the other hand, would chooese the public servants based on inside connection that they have with existing government officials.</span>
